If possible, one of the best pieces of advice for first time authorsis to team up with a specialist literary agent. Do your research and ensure that you locate a literary agent who is legit, has experience and is well-informed about the book publishing market. Also, find an agent that specialises in the sort of novel that you are writing. For example, a literary agent for crime books will not be interested in selling or advertising your fluffy romance book. Furthermore, the beauty of having a literary agent is that they take some of the burden off of your shoulders. All the practical, logistical and legal obligations of publishing a book can be taken care of by your literary agent, leaving you with more time to focus largely on the actual creative writing procedure. Literary agents usually tend to have the industry connections and networking abilities to get you ahead in the publishing process, commonly by scheduling conferences with editors, organising legal agreements with publishing companies and handling the marketing projects.

There is no linear path to becoming a published writer; there are various ways to publish a book for beginners. If you are going down the traditional publishing course, you will wish to secure an official book deal with an established publishing house. Because publishing houses obtain hundreds of manuscripts every single day and there is a great deal of competition, the most effective thing you can do is ensure that your work is of a high-standard. Although it doesn't need to be perfect, you need to have a well-written, engaging and fascinating draft which is going to grab their interest and stick out from the crowd. Another excellent pointer is to do some research and see if there are any type of literary competitions going on. Literary competitions can be an outstanding way for aspiring author's to possibly secure themselves a contract with a publishing company, so it is always an excellent idea to watch out for these types of opportunities.
It might come as a surprise, yet traditional publishing courses are not the be-all and end-all. Thanks to innovation and the internet, self-publishing has actually become a far more viable and popular option amongst amateur authors. Before diving into self-publishing, it is first of all important to come up with a general financial spending plan. If your spending plan is really reduced, the good news is that finding out how to publish a book for free is a very real possibility. For example, there are lots of cost-free self-publishing platforms on the net, as people like the CEO of the investment fund which partially owns Amazon Books would certainly authenticate. Additionally, if you have saved up some money and have a higher budget, it might be worth hiring an editor to proofread your novel for any sort of mistakes you might have missed out on and getting a book cover designer to make your book look aesthetically pleasing and eye-catching.
